Subject: SproutTimer cut-over complete

Team — we moved SproutTimer, the plant-watering scheduler, from the old Ferngate host to the new Willowrun cluster last night. Schedules migrated cleanly; two stale greenhouse zones were dropped on purpose. Old host is read-only until Friday, then gone. New joiners: don't touch the legacy cron entries. The active production setup now runs with the following configuration.

config for kahif-tafog:
[lamdor]
port = 5432
team = holdor
host = lamdor.ordinsys.example
region = north-1
access_code = ac_98de10
timeout_ms = 1500

/*
 * Reconnect handling for the Lanternfeed websocket client.
 * In early builds, every client retried on the same fixed interval,
 * so a broker restart produced a synchronized stampede that kept
 * knocking the gateway back over. We now use jittered exponential
 * backoff with a hard cap. New folks: change these together, never
 * individually. The constants are defined below.
 */

tuning constants:
BUDGETS = {
    "rusix": 478,
    "caswyn": 617,
    "feneth": 1022,
}

## Onboarding: Tracing Requests in Quillhaven

Welcome! When a customer says "my order vanished," you'll chase it across our microservices with trace IDs. Pop the ID into Spanfish and follow the hops — gateway, cart, billing, fulfillment. Most gaps show up at the billing handoff, so check there first. To open the tracing console the first time, you'll be asked to unlock the support keyring, and the recovery passphrase for that sits right under this sentence.

strongbox words: druvan-lamys-eliius-jorax-istox-soreth-ulays-gilix-ralix-oliiel-norwyn-casvan-praius

The Wavelet Preview endpoint renders a downsampled amplitude envelope for any uploaded audio asset. Requests go through the internal Soundline gateway, which handles caching and format negotiation; maintainers should never call the renderer directly. Responses are PNG or JSON peak arrays, selected via the Accept header. Authenticate gateway calls with the staging key below.

app token of kagap-tafog = vxb7-1L6kA2y